Ingredients
(Tip: You'll find the full list of ingredients and measurements in the recipe card below.)
- 2 large chicken breasts, diced
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 teaspoons gar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- ½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
- 4 large flour tortillas
- ½ cup creamy garlic sauce
- Fresh parsley, chopped (for garnish)
Directions
- In a bowl, mix the diced chicken with ol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Coat the chicken evenly with the seasonings.
- Heat a non-stick pan over medium heat. Add the seasoned chicken and cook for 6-8 minutes, stirring occasionally, until golden and fully cooked through. Remove from heat and allow the chicken to cool slightly.
- Lay the tortillas on a flat surface. Spread a layer of creamy garlic sauce over each tortilla.
- Evenly divide the cooked chicken onto the tortillas. Sprinkle shredded cheddar and mozzarella cheese on top.
- Fold each tortilla over the filling to form a wrap.
- Using the same pan, grill the wraps for 2-3 minutes on each side until the cheese melts and the tortillas are golden and crispy.
- Remove from the pan, slice each wrap in half, garnish with chopped parsley if desired, and serve immediately.
Servings and Timing
- Servings: 4 servings
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cooking Time: 15 minutes
- Total Time: 25 minutes
Storage/Reheating
Store any leftover wraps in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. To reheat, place them in a skillet over medium heat for 2-3 minutes on each side, or until the cheese is melted and the wrap is crispy again. You can also microwave them for about 1-2 minutes, but the texture won’t be as crispy.
FAQs
1. Can I use chicken thighs instead of chicken breasts?
Yes, chicken thighs can be used in place of chicken breasts. They add a slightly richer flavor and tenderness to the wraps.
2. Can I make these wraps 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the chicken and cheese filling ahead of time, then assemble and grill the wraps when ready to serve.
3. What can I substitute for the garlic sauce?
You can substitute the garlic sauce with ranch dressing, a creamy Caesar dressing, or even a simple garlic butter sauce for a different flavor profile.
4. Can I make these wraps vegetarian?
Absolutely! You can substitute the chicken with sautéed vegetables like bell peppers, onions, mushrooms, or even tofu for a vegetarian-friendly version.
5. Can I use a different kind of cheese?
Yes, you can mix and match cheeses according to your preference. Try using provolone, gouda, or pepper jack for a unique twist.
6. How do I make the wraps spicier?
For a spicier kick, add some chili powder, crushed red pepper flakes, or hot sauce to the chicken mixture before cooking.
7. Can I freeze these wraps?
Yes, you can freeze the prepared wraps. Wrap them t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il, and store in a freezer-safe bag for up to 3 months. Reheat in the oven for best results.
8. Can I grill these wraps instead of pan-frying?
Yes, you can grill the wraps on an outdoor grill or in a panini press. Just ensure they’re cooked until golden and the cheese is melted.
9. How do I make these wraps more filling?
For a more substantial meal, consider adding some sautéed vegetables like spinach, zucchini, or corn to the wrap for added flavor and nutrients.
10. Can I use whole wheat tortillas instead of flour tortillas?
Yes, whole wheat tortillas are a great alternative if you're looking for a healthier option, and they pair well with the flavors of the chicken and cheese.
